Sen. Patrick Testin, a Republican representing Wisconsin’s 24th Senate district since 2017, has recently highlighted local achievements and community members through a series of posts on his social media account.
On May 21, 2026, Testin praised the agricultural sector in Central Wisconsin by stating, “Thanks to Central Wisconsin farmers, our state continues to be a national leader in the production of potatoes. In fact, spuds are one of the most lucrative cash crops we have here in Wisconsin, contributing more than $522 million to our annual economy and supporting nearly https://t.co/R2xXXD7V5V”.
